Mr. Cultice’s death was very sudden. He had been in poor health for several weeks. The deceased was 59 years old of age and is survived by a widow and one son. Funeral services Friday morning at 10 a, at Rose Hill with Rev Overhulser officiating. Interment in the Rose Hill Cemetery. Additional Comments: Son of George henry and Susan Rebecca Rice Cultice. Born 11/14/1860 in Clark County, Ohio. Wife is Sarah Lavina Dellinger, daughter of William Edward and Mary Jane Sparrow Dellinger. He married her 11/09/1882 in Clark County, Ohio . They had 4 children: George William, Florence, Walter and Debbie.
